Everglades 243 CC: BoatTEST Review
Overview
The Everglades 243CC is a bay boat that skillfully combines performance and comfort, making it one of the most feature-rich vessels in its class. Designed for versatility, it is equally suited for inland waterways, bays, and nearshore coastal waters. The model reviewed is powered by a Honda 225-horsepower four-stroke outboard engine, promising impressive performance and efficiency.
Exterior Design and Deck Features
The bow area of the Everglades 243CC is equipped with low-profile powder-coated rails and pop-up cleats that maintain clean gunwales while underway. An anchor locker with an anchor hanger is integrated for convenience. Optional bow seat pads enhance comfort, with storage compartments beneath the side seats designed to accommodate fishing rods, while a large central locker is available for fenders. Additional tip-out boxes located in front of the side lockers provide space for tackle and small gear. A substantial 75-gallon fish locker is built into the floor at the bow. Forward of the helm, a 94-quart cooler seat with a backrest offers both seating and storage. On the starboard side, there is dedicated net and lifejacket storage, complemented by optional combing pads for added comfort. The windshield is designed to lower, allowing for increased airflow when desired. An optional hardtop includes rod holders, LED lighting, speakers, and an electronics box, enhancing functionality and convenience. Stern seating features flip-up backrests and a centrally located bait well, with battery switches conveniently positioned under the starboard seat. Additionally, an optional swim platform with a ladder is available for easy water access.
Helm and Controls
The helm is thoughtfully designed with hydraulic tilt steering as a standard feature, ensuring responsive handling. The helm seat configuration includes a lighted bait well with a clear lid positioned behind it, providing practical utility for anglers. The layout allows ample space for additional gear and electronics below the Honda gauge cluster, supporting customization and enhanced control.
Power and Performance
The Everglades 243CC is powered by a Honda BF225 four-stroke outboard engine, renowned for its advanced technology and efficiency. This engine shares its design heritage with Honda's automotive powerplants used in models such as the Odyssey, Pilot, and Acura vehicles. It features a two-stage air induction system that draws fresh air from the top and channels it through long intakes to a butterfly valve that opens at 4,000 RPM, optimizing airflow for both low-speed maneuvering and high-speed performance. The engine is equipped with a belt-driven 60-amp alternator, delivering a robust 48 amps at just 1,000 RPM to support onboard electronics reliably. The lower unit contains forward and reverse gears along with an oil pump, while the water pump impeller located above the gear case requires routine maintenance. A lean burn feedback system enhances fuel efficiency, reducing fuel consumption by approximately 20% compared to many competing models. During testing on the Intracoastal Waterways of Miami, Florida, the boat demonstrated optimal cruising at 3,000 RPM and 19.6 mph, achieving a range of 248 miles on a full tank. The top speed reached 42.2 mph at 6,000 RPM, with a range of 146 miles. Acceleration was notable, with a hole shot time of 4.3 seconds and a time to 30 mph of 8 seconds. The propeller used was a 15.25 by 19 with a 1.86:1 gear ratio.
Conclusion
The Everglades 243CC successfully integrates a comprehensive suite of features with strong performance and comfort, living up to the expectations set by the Everglades VEVO series. Its thoughtful design, efficient and powerful Honda engine, and practical fishing amenities make it a compelling choice for anglers and recreational boaters seeking versatility and reliability in a bay boat.
